Ingroup
A social group to which an individual feels they belong, often contrasting with an "outgroup" to which they do not identify.
Outgroup
A social group to which an individual does not identify or belong, often viewed with prejudice or discrimination.
Ingroup Bias
The tendency for people to give preferential treatment or have favorable attitudes towards members of their own group over those from different groups.
Reinforcement
In behavioral psychology, a consequence applied that strengthens a behavior, making it more likely to occur again.
